General Information about #2E1424

The hexadecimal color code #2E1424 represents a deep, muted shade of brown, often referred to as 'Cocoa Brown' or a similar descriptor. It's composed of 18.4% red, 7.8% green, and 14.1% blue. In the RGB color space, it signifies a relatively low intensity across all three primary colors, leading to its dark and earthy appearance. This color falls within the warm color spectrum, evoking feelings of comfort, stability, and earthiness. It's often associated with natural materials like wood, leather, and soil, making it a popular choice for designs aiming to convey a sense of reliability and organic beauty. The subdued nature of #2E1424 makes it versatile for various applications, including backgrounds, accents, and typography when paired with appropriate contrasting colors.

The color #2E1424, a deep cocoa brown, presents several accessibility considerations for web design. Its low luminance value means it requires careful pairing with lighter text colors to ensure sufficient contrast for readability. According to WCAG guidelines, the contrast ratio between text and background should be at least 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text. When using #2E1424 as a background, text colors like white (#FFFFFF) or very light shades of beige or yellow would be appropriate choices to meet these standards. Conversely, using this color for text on a white background would likely fail accessibility checks. Designers should use contrast checking tools to verify compliance and consider the needs of users with visual impairments. Furthermore, avoid using color alone to convey important information; supplement color cues with text or icons to ensure inclusivity.
